What’s the role?

This role will have responsibility for the Council’s corporate property and estates function outside of the housing portfolio. As Corporate Property and Estates Manager, you will provide strategic and inspirational leadership and be an active and influential member of the directorate’s asset management team. You will have sound commercial knowledge combined with strong contract management skills in managing the council’s non-housing estate including landlord and tenant items as well as the corporate property register and database.

What we’re looking for

We are looking for a highly motivated individual with extensive experience of property/asset management (experience in local authority context is desirable).

Whether it be property consolidation or site disposals and anything in between, you’ll help drive the strategic decision-making around the use of council assets, working closely with stakeholders to ensure the estate is occupied on an optimal basis at all times and the commercial estate generates optimal returns for the Council.

You will have an ability to work under pressure, juggling competing priorities and dealing with conflicting deadlines. You will have strong commercial skills, an eye for accuracy and great people skills and experience of managing, supporting and working alongside a diverse range of people.
